titleOfInvention | Honeycomb structure comprising dendritic π-conjugated polymer and method for producing the same |
abstract | [PROBLEMS] To apply a Breath Figure method (BF method) to a π-conjugated polymer such as poly (paraphenylene vinylene) to obtain a honeycomb structure, to form a copolymer with other monomer units and to form side chains. It provides a new approach without chemical modification such as derivatization by introduction. The present invention relates to a honeycomb structure made of a dendritic π-conjugated polymer and a method for producing the honeycomb structure. By adopting a π-conjugated polymer having a dendritic structure, a honeycomb structure made of a π-conjugated polymer was obtained by applying the BF method. The present invention also relates to a cured product or a carbonaceous material having a honeycomb structure obtained by photocuring or heat-treating a honeycomb structure made of a dendritic aromatic π-conjugated polymer, particularly a dendritic poly (phenylene vinylene). .
